Description

Expected Starting Salary: 37.18 - 47.10
SUBFUNCTION DEFINITION: Involves the fields of healthcare technology management (systems engineering, biomedical engineering, regulatory compliance, new technology assessment and deployment). Includes technology selection, device integration, interfacing with IT security, infrastructure and networks and biomedical equipment services (inventory and maintenance of equipment). Applies a broad scope of diagnostic, therapeutic, and equipment maintenance technologies used in the delivery of patient care. May provide technical support during highly instrumented medical procedures. Provides consultation, instruction and / or technical direction for medical, nursing and other paramedical staff in the safe use of biomedical equipment.

REPRESENTATIVE R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Assessment/Analysis
    Perform equipment incident investigations and participate in corresponding Root Cause Analysis (RCA). Perform Mean Time Between Failure (MTBF) malfunction trend analysis, make recommendations for equipment replacement, and recommendations for Planned Maintenance (PM) criteria. Apply human factor engineering principles to equipment evaluation process and provide appropriate recommendations. Evaluate new equipment (both hardware and disposables) and new technology from a design, modification, and usage perspective. As part of a Vendor Quality Assurance effort, evaluates vendor competencies and examines product history. Review equipment alerts/recalls and coordinates with CE Supervisors and the CE Coordinator to address all appropriate actions. Performs Failure Modes and Effects Analyses (FMEA) on equipment and processes, as needed.

  • Operations Management
    Assist in developing and implementing consistent policies and procedures which guide and support the goals and objectives of the department. Advise and participate in ad hoc committees on medical equipment issues, as assigned. Coordinate technical resources and scheduling for various projects, equipment installations/conversions, and/or upgrades. Performs any other duties, as assigned.

  • Equipment & Database Analysis
    Acquire and interpret maintenance data to determine operational status of equipment and equipment eligibility to be included in the Alternative Equipment Maintenance (AEM) plan. Assist in the evaluating/updating of the five-year Capital Equipment Replacement Plan. Monitor and communicate compliance with specifications, codes, and hospital standards. Coordinate the evaluation of new, modified and/or proposed equipment in conjunction with the CE Supervisors. Provide input to the CE Database covering design and development. Coordinate with the database application developers/designers and database user group within the CE department. Recommend reports used to analyze MTBF, AEM inclusion/exclusion, Could not Duplicate (CND) failure trends, and overall equipment safety/failure trends. Analyze data generated from the reports to set priorities and expedite operations and repairs. Recommend equipment replacement based on life cycle criteria and technology advancements.

  • Leadership & Safety
    Act as a mentor to the bio/biomedical engineering co-op student(s). Support and enforce departmental and CCHMC policies. Provide leadership to the department regarding technical issues and regulatory requirements. Understand, adhere to and model Core Standards within the department and organizational Core Values. Enhances organizational performance by recommending areas or approaches for improvement activities, performing new procedures, collecting data, and providing input to department discussions. Ensure that work areas are organized and provide a safe, accessible, effective and efficient environment for employees, patients and families. Act immediately when attention is brought to any unsafe conditions or practices witnessed or identified. Attend and mange student completion of required CCHMC training sessions, including MRI safety, radiation safety, laboratory safety, Safety College, and OSHA. Maintain compliance with all Infection Control policies and procedures is mandatory.

  • Communication & Collaboration
    As assigned, actively participate in various CCHMC committees covering equipment related issues. Maintain knowledge of new and current trends in health care equipment and technologies. Participate in continuing education and training to constantly update technical and personal skills. Interface daily with Purchasing, Patient Services, and other Clinical/Lab/Research areas to effectively manage the medical equipment inventory. Acts as a CE consultant for the Equipment & Standards Committee, Risk Management and on other special projects, as assigned. Performs quality assurance reviews of the PM process and any corresponding PM procedures.
